Study Reveals Key Alzheimer’s Pathway — And Blocking It Reverses Symptoms in Mice

A sequence of stress signals among specialized clean-up cells in the brain could at last reveal why some immune responses can cause significant nerve degeneration that results in the loss of memory, judgement, and awareness behind Alzheimer’s disease.

Blocking this pathway in mouse brains modeled on Alzheimer’s prevented damage to their synapse connections and reduced the buildup of potentially toxic tau proteins – both hallmarks of the condition.

The researchers, led by a team from the City University of New York (CUNY), believe this pathway – called the integrated stress response (ISR) – causes brain immune cells called microglia to go ‘dark’ and start damaging rather than benefiting the brain.

A blood test that can predict how long vaccine immunity will last so people can get a booster jab earlier, is being developed by scientists.

Researchers have previously been unable to predict why some vaccines produce antibodies to fight infections that last for decades while in others immunity only lasts a few months.

Now Stanford University has found tell-tale signs in the blood in the days after vaccination to indicate how quickly a person’s antibody protection will wane.

Light-Switching Nanocrystals Ignite the Future of AI and Computing

Researchers have discovered nanocrystals that toggle between luminescent states swiftly, offering a promising advancement toward optical computing.

This technology could revolutionize data processing and artificial intelligence, making devices faster and more energy-efficient while expanding capabilities in telecommunications and medical imaging.

China claims 6G-level space-ground laser transmission speed achieved

SCMP stated this latest achievement of 100Gbps transmission rate is said to be equivalent to transmitting ten full-length movies within a “single second.”

This development in satellite-to-ground laser communication will significantly enhance China’s space capabilities. It will pave the way for improved satellite infrastructure, including navigation, 6G internet, and remote sensing.
